10 Best Duets Ever: No. 5

'Interlude'
--Siouxsie Sioux and Morrissey (1994)

Goth queen Siouxsie and "Pope of Mope" Morrissey got together and created a ballad so gorgeously melancholy it makes 'Love Will Tear Us Apart' sound like 'Sussudio.' Then a "falling out" between the moody duo led them both to choose staying home and pouting over promoting the single. Despite their best efforts, 'Interlude' was among the biggest hits for either artist that year.
